[Ectopic spleen--2 case reports].

Abstract
Wandering spleen occurs consequently to the embryonal disturbances in the development of ligaments connecting the spleen with surrounding tissue. It is rarely the cause of abdominal discomfort, which is usually mild, but nevertheless it can be expressed within the signs of acute abdomen. In our study, two cases of wandering spleen are presented, the diagnosis was put according to the intermittent pain in lower abdomen, echotomography, radionuclide imaging and selective angiography. Splenectomy revealed subjective discomfort. In women, wandering pelvic spleen might be mis-diagnosed as a gynecological disease.
